Никак не могу сообразить.
Получается так, что когда картинка на сервере уже есть есть, то она её не видно в записи, а когда я её только загружаю в запись (тем самым она попадает на сервер) и публикую эту запись, то картинка видна.
Подскажите, где тут в этом коде стоит какой-то запрет, что картинки которые есть на сервере не будут видны в самой записи, или что-то в этом роде.
Возможно саму проблему невнятно описал, но суть такова, что есть запрет какой-то на показ картинок из сервера, подскажите где здесь он именно,
Или может какое-то ограничение на вывод картинок
<div id="post-featured-photo" class="post-featured-photo">
<div class="post-nav-next"><?php echo previous_post_link('%link', '<i class="fa fa-chevron-right"></i>', false, pinc_blog_cats()); ?></div>
<div class="post-nav-prev"><?php echo next_post_link('%link', '<i class="fa fa-chevron-left"></i>', false, pinc_blog_cats()); ?></div>
<?php if ($post_video) { ?>
<div class="video-embed-wrapper">
<?php echo $post_video; ?>
</div>
<img itemprop="image" class="featured-thumb hide" src="<?php echo $imgsrc[0][0]; ?>" width="<?php echo $imgsrc[0][1]; ?>" height="<?php echo ($imgsrc[0][1] > 800) ? (round($imgsrc[0][1]/$imgsrc[0][2]*800)) : $imgsrc[0][2]; ?>" alt="<?php echo mb_strimwidth(the_title_attribute('echo=0'), 0, 255, ' ...') ?>" />
<?php } else { ?>
<?php if (!empty($videos)):?>
<?php foreach($videos as $att_id => $video):?>
<?php
$src = wp_get_attachment_url($att_id);
echo do_shortcode('[video src="' . $src . '"]');
?>
<?php endforeach;?>
<?php else:?>
<?php if (count($imgsrc) > 1) :?>
<div class="gallery">
<?php endif ; ?>
<?php foreach ($imgsrc as $img):?>
<img itemprop="image" class="featured-thumb" src="<?php echo $img[0]; ?>" width="<?php echo $img[1]; ?>" height="<?php echo ($img[1] > 800) ? (round($img[1]/$img[2]*800)) : $img[2]; ?>" alt="<?php echo mb_strimwidth(the_title_attribute('echo=0'), 0, 100, ' ...'); ?>" />
<?php endforeach;?>
<?php if (count($imgsrc) > 1) :?>
</div>
<?php endif ; ?>
<?php endif ; ?>
<?php } ?>
</div>